Perfect Cold Brew Coffee Water Ratio Guide For Amazing Results

Cold brew coffee has revolutionized the way we think about coffee extraction, and at the heart of this transformation lies one critical element: the coffee-to-water ratio. Unlike traditional hot brewing methods that rely on heat to quickly extract flavors, cold brew depends entirely on time and proportion to create its distinctive smooth, low-acid profile. Getting the ratio right isn't just about following a recipe—it's about understanding how this fundamental measurement affects everything from flavor intensity to brewing efficiency.

The coffee water ratio for cold brew typically ranges from 1:4 to 1:8, representing a much higher coffee concentration than most hot brewing methods. This concentrated approach compensates for the slower extraction process inherent in cold water brewing, where lower temperatures mean coffee grounds release their flavors more gradually over 12-24 hours. Whether you're a coffee shop owner looking to perfect your cold brew program or a home enthusiast seeking that perfect cup, mastering these ratios will transform your understanding of this brewing method and help you achieve consistent, exceptional results every time.

Understanding the fundamental principles behind cold brew ratios begins with recognizing how extraction works differently in cold water environments. Cold water extracts coffee compounds at a much slower rate than hot water, requiring extended contact time and higher coffee concentrations to achieve proper flavor development. The standard starting point for most cold brew operations is a 1:5 ratio, meaning one part coffee to five parts water by weight.

  • Concentrated cold brew: 1:4 ratio creates an intensely flavored concentrate perfect for diluting with milk or water
  • Medium strength: 1:5 to 1:6 ratios provide balanced flavor suitable for direct consumption or light dilution
  • Mild cold brew: 1:7 to 1:8 ratios produce gentler flavors ideal for those preferring less intense coffee
  • Commercial considerations: Higher ratios maximize coffee usage efficiency while maintaining quality standards
  • Extraction timing: Stronger ratios may require shorter brewing times to prevent over-extraction

These ratios serve as starting points rather than rigid rules, and successful cold brew programs often involve fine-tuning based on specific coffee origins, roast levels, and target flavor profiles. The choice of coffee beans and grind size dramatically influences how ratios translate into final flavor profiles. Darker roasts typically require slightly lower ratios due to their more soluble compounds, while lighter roasts benefit from higher coffee concentrations to fully extract their complex flavor notes. Grind consistency plays an equally important role, as uniform particle size ensures even extraction across all coffee grounds during the extended brewing period.

  • Coarse grind optimization: Prevents over-extraction and reduces sediment in the final product
  • Bean origin considerations: Single-origin coffees may require ratio adjustments to highlight specific characteristics
  • Roast level adaptations: Light roasts often need 10-15% higher coffee ratios than dark roasts
  • Freshness factors: Recently roasted beans may require slight ratio reductions due to higher CO2 content
  • Grind timing: Pre-ground coffee loses extraction efficiency, potentially requiring ratio increases
  • Particle size distribution: Consistent grind size ensures predictable extraction rates across different ratios

Water quality represents the often-overlooked foundation of successful cold brew ratios. Since cold brew uses such high water volumes relative to coffee, any mineral imbalances or off-flavors in the water become magnified in the final product. The ideal water for cold brew contains balanced mineral content that enhances extraction without introducing unwanted flavors, typically featuring total dissolved solids between 150-300 ppm.

  • Mineral balance: Proper calcium and magnesium levels enhance coffee extraction efficiency
  • pH considerations: Slightly alkaline water (pH 7.0-8.0) often produces smoother cold brew profiles
  • Chlorine removal: Filtered water eliminates chlorine taste that becomes prominent in cold preparations
  • Temperature stability: Consistent water temperature throughout brewing ensures uniform extraction
  • Water-to-space ratios: Container size affects water circulation and extraction uniformity

Many successful coffee shops invest in water filtration systems specifically calibrated for their cold brew programs, recognizing that water quality improvements often provide more dramatic flavor enhancements than minor ratio adjustments. Brewing time and ratio work together as interconnected variables that determine final flavor profiles and extraction efficiency. Higher coffee ratios typically require shorter brewing periods to prevent over-extraction, while lower ratios benefit from extended contact time to achieve adequate flavor development. Most commercial operations standardize on specific time-ratio combinations that balance labor efficiency with consistent quality outcomes.

  • 12-hour brewing: Works well with 1:4 to 1:5 ratios for concentrated results
  • 18-24 hour extraction: Optimal for 1:6 to 1:8 ratios, allowing full flavor development
  • Temperature control: Consistent refrigeration maintains extraction predictability across different ratios
  • Agitation timing: Initial stirring ensures complete saturation regardless of ratio strength
  • Filtration considerations: Higher ratios may require multiple filtration stages for clarity
  • Batch consistency: Standardized timing protocols ensure ratio effectiveness remains constant

FAQ

1. What is the best coffee-to-water ratio for cold brew concentrate?

The ideal ratio for cold brew concentrate is typically 1:4 to 1:5 (coffee to water by weight). This creates a strong concentrate that can be diluted with water, milk, or ice to achieve your desired strength. A 1:4 ratio produces a very intense concentrate perfect for mixing, while 1:5 offers a balanced concentrate suitable for direct consumption or light dilution.

2. Can I use the same ratio for all types of coffee beans in cold brew?

Different coffee beans may require slight ratio adjustments for optimal results. Light roasts typically need slightly higher ratios (more coffee) due to their denser structure and lower solubility, while dark roasts extract more readily and may work well with slightly lower ratios. Single-origin coffees often benefit from custom ratio tweaking to highlight their unique characteristics.

3. How does brewing time affect the coffee-to-water ratio in cold brew?

Brewing time and ratio work together to control extraction strength. Higher coffee ratios (1:4 to 1:5) typically require 12-18 hours of brewing time, while lower ratios (1:6 to 1:8) benefit from 18-24 hours for full flavor development. Longer brewing times with high ratios can lead to over-extraction and bitter flavors.

4. Should I measure coffee and water by weight or volume for cold brew ratios?

Always measure by weight rather than volume for consistent results. Coffee beans vary significantly in density, and volume measurements can lead to inconsistent ratios. Use a kitchen scale to measure both coffee and water in grams or ounces, ensuring reproducible results every time you brew.

5. How do I adjust cold brew ratios for serving with milk or cream?

When planning to serve cold brew with milk or cream, use a stronger ratio (1:4 to 1:5) to prevent flavor dilution. The added dairy will naturally weaken the coffee flavor, so starting with a more concentrated base ensures the coffee character remains prominent in the final drink. This approach also provides flexibility for customers who prefer varying amounts of milk.
